DESCRIPTION

  • Sytaj is a Serious Game to treat Amblyopia using Virtual Reality (VR).

  • The game involves the player wearing a Google VR headset. The headset would then be projected with a 3D environment in which the player can explore.

  • The game would require the player to use both eyes to complete puzzles and tasks, forcing them to use their weaker eye. The game would also have visual cues, such as an arrow pointing towards the direction the player should look, to help encourage the user to look in all directions.

CONTRIBUTION

  • Sole and lead developer in the project.

  • Designed and implemented the gameplay architecture and developed the game.

  • Implemented differential vision and 3D-based depth perception in order to target the main symptoms of lazy eye.

  • Integrated analytics to collect data and track the progress of the players.

  • Optimized code for performance and memory consumption in order to fit the game requirements.

  • Published a research paper in Springer magazine on this topic.
